Kirby Copilot

Kirby Copilot

Kirby Copilot is a plugin for Kirby CMS that brings AI assistance into the Panel without forcing a workflow. Pick the surfaces that fit your blueprints – view button, toolbar, inline suggestions, section – or skip them entirely and call the same provider stack from PHP.

Tip

Explore the interactive playground or install the plugin to try Kirby Copilot for yourself.

Features

Whether you are building sites for clients or managing content yourself, Kirby Copilot brings AI-assisted creation and editing to the Panel.

  • 🧭 View Button: Fill several fields from one prompt, with files and other pages as context.
  • 🧱 Blocks & Layouts: Whole layouts from your own block blueprints, custom blocks included.
  • Inline Suggestions: Ghost text after a pause – Tab keeps it.
  • 📇 Toolbar Buttons: Rewrite or extend the selection in writer and textarea fields.
  • 📚 Skills: Reusable instructions, pulled into any prompt with @skill://.
  • 🌞 Prompt Templates: Save and reuse frequently used prompts.
  • 🦙 Multi-Provider: OpenAI, Anthropic, Google, or Mistral – switch anytime.
  • 🛠 PHP API: Drive AI from CLI, hooks, and custom workflows – see PHP classes.

Licensing

Kirby Copilot is a commercial plugin that requires a license. You can install and test the plugin locally without a license. However, production environments require a valid license. You can purchase a license from the Kirby Copilot Website.

Requirements

  • Kirby 4 or Kirby 5

Installation

Composer (Recommended)

composer require johannschopplich/kirby-copilot

Manual Installation

Download and copy this repository to /site/plugins/kirby-copilot.
